About a month ago I received a 4 week old Cherry Head.
I have a half of a flower pot for him to hang out in and coconut husk substrate with a mix of sphagnum to hold a bit of moisture within the flower pot, about 48% and a temp of 70 deg F.
The UVB tube is fluorescent and new. He has a heating rock that's kept at 90 deg F from a ceramic heat fixture mounted above.
Initially he was eating but If I don't pull him out of his shelter to do so he probably wouldn't bother to come out.
Only once did he come out on his own to eat.
I have been feeding him red bell pepper, cucumber, wild greens lettuce and very occasionally a small bit of strawberry.
It seems his appetite has been diminishing.
He's eating less and les when he does eat and today ate nothing at all and basked for a bit then went back to the flower pot.
I soak him every two days in warm water which he usually deficates but yesterday there was some brown tinted liquid that exited and that was it.
I'm worried something might be wrong with him/her and have heard of blockages or viruses that can take these little guys out quick but I just don't know when to panic or over panic!
If anyone has any ideas on what might be up or if this type of behavior on such a young guy is normal, I really would appreciate the help!!
